Abstract
Pr(III) and Nd(III) complexes of the 18- and 20-membered dioxatetraaza macrocyclic ligands are synthesized by the Schiff base condensation of 2,6-diformyl-4-methylphenol with diamine in the presence of Ln(III) in dry ethanol at ambient temperature. These complexes were entrapped in the nanopores of Y-zeolite by in situ one pot template synthesis 2,6-diformyl-4-methylphenol with diamine in the presence of Ln(III)-NaY. The new complex nanoparticles entrapped in the nanopores of zeolite Y [LnL]3+@NaY were characterized by several techniques. Analysis of the data indicates that the Ln(III) complexes are encapsulated in the zeolite-Y and exhibit different properties from those of the free complexes.
